Taxpayer Receipt Act

Summary
Taxpayer Receipt Act This bill requires the Department of the Treasury to provide taxpayers with a one-page document that contains information regarding the federal budget for the most recently completed fiscal year. The document must include total outlays during the year, total revenues collected during the year, the deficit or surplus for the year, and the total debt held by the public.
